Overview

Garry is a senior executive leader with over 30 years of experience in the automotive, aerospace, and electronics sectors. A Chartered Engineer, he has held key roles at the Advanced Propulsion Centre and Driving the Electric Revolution Industrialisation Centre. Colleagues have described him as a results-driven "rainmaker" and a supportive manager.

Passionate about the automotive world, Garrys interests span from classic cars, owning a 1969 Rover P5B coupe, to modern performance vehicles like the BMW Z3. He is an advocate for the future of motorsport, supporting young drivers and holding a motorsport competition license himself. He was also the chairman of a local amateur swimming club.

He is a qualified off-road driving instructor and an advanced motorcyclist.

Topics They Care About

Future of Automotive
He has a nuanced view on the industry's green transition, believing in a future for both electric and internal combustion engines, potentially powered by synthetic fuels.
Classic Vehicle Industry
As the former CEO of the Historic and Classic Vehicles Alliance, he is dedicated to protecting the future of the classic car sector and highlighting its environmental credentials.
Low Carbon Propulsion
As a director at the Advanced Propulsion Centre, he was responsible for facilitating funding for UK-based projects developing low-carbon emission automotive technologies.
